P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: SSI und Apache 2



PeHeller@gmx.net
14.03.08, 18:41
Hallo,

ich habe einen funktionierenden Webserver unter SUSE 10.2 am laufen.
Jetzt möchte ich gerne ein wenig mit SSI Spielen.
Dazu habe ich folgende Eintragungen in die http.conf vorgenommen bzw. abgeändert.

AddType text/html .html
AddOutputFilter INCLUDES .html

Directory />
Options +Includes
AllowOverride All
Order deny,allow
Deny from all
</Directory>

Das Modul "mod_include" wird geladen.

Wenn ich nun eine Seite mit SSI aufrufe dann wird in die error_log geschrieben

Fri Mar 14 19:22:56 2008] [warn] [client 192.168.20.2] mod_include: Options +Includes (or IncludesNoExec) wasn't set, INCLUDES filter removed, referer: http://x.y/

Das kann ich mir nicht erklären, ich habe auch nach der Änderung in der httpd.conf den apacheneu gestartet (restart)

Danke
worst_case

marce
15.03.08, 18:48
Vermutlich gibt es irgendwo später in der Apache-Konfig eine Direktive, die das von Dir gemacht +Includes wieder aufhebt.

(<Directory /> ist auch kein guter Ort dafür - begrenze es lieber auf ein konkretes VZ unterhalb des DocumentRoot)